'''EPYC 7371''' is a dual-socket {{arch|64}} [[16-core]] [[x86]] enterprise server microprocessor introduced by [[AMD]] in late [[2018]]. This processor is based on the {{amd|Zen|l=arch}} microarchitecture and is manufactured on a [[14 nm process]]. The 7371 has a base frequency of 3.1 GHz with a turbo frequency of up to 3.8 GHz. This chip has a TDP of 200 W and supports up to 2 TiB of octa-channel DDR4-2666 ECC memory per socket.
